Sarah Lumsdon
Strategic Project Manager, Humanitarian Management

Sarah has twelve years experience of managing a variety of humanitarian programmes, ten of these with Oxfam GB. She has managed programmes in Democratic Republic of the Congo, Liberia, Sudan, Indonesia and Kenya, undertaken Regional Humanitarian Coordination in Southern Africa, based in Pretoria, and in Eastern/Horn of Africa based in Kenya. She has also advised on Security in Afghanistan and from HQ.
Sarah is currently working on Humanitarian Management Development, focusing on developing core humanitarian skills, as well as management and leadership skills for Oxfam GB. In addition to the above, she leads the CBHA (Consortium of British Humanitarian Agencies) Staff Development programme, represents Oxfam GB on the IASC (Inter-Agency Standing Committee) sub-group for preparedness and response, represents Oxfam GB on the Oxfam International Emergency Managers Network and interacts with a variety
of People in Aid and ELRHA (Enhanced Learning and Research for Humanitarian Assistance).
